Pandemic Breakfast: What does the new infection control law mean for law and public health?

The proposed Infection Control Act raises important questions about the balance between legal certainty and public health. During this year's first Pandemic Breakfast, two key experts will meet to shed light on the bill's consequences from different perspectives.

Professor of Law at the University of Bergen, Eirik Holmøyvik, and Acting Director of the Norwegian Institute of Public Health, Preben Aavitsland, will together explore how the legislative change can affect both legal frameworks and healthcare practice.
